Highlanders face off against Chiefs in Super Rugby Pacific Round 2 on Fri 20th February 2026 at Forsyth Barr Stadium. Kick-off in the UK is scheduled for 06:05 and is broadcast on Sky Sports. In South Africa it’s at 08:05 SAST on SuperSport, 19:05 NZST on Sky Sport, Sky Sport Now, Sky Go in New Zealand, 17:05 AEST on Stan Sport in Australia and 22:05 EST on RugbyPass TV in the US.
Chiefs won the last encounter but Chiefs are in the best form of their last 5 games.
Heading into the fixture the two sides are separated by just 3 places in the league table with Chiefs in 4th and Highlanders in 7th underlining just how tight this match could be.
The official squads for Highlanders vs Chiefs will become available around 24- 48 hours before kick-off. Teams can still make changes up to an hour before the match however.
